Are Free Drug Rehabilitation Centers Really Free?
For many people that suffer from substance abuse, affordability is a reason in why they are not able to seek treatment. And, those that hear about free drug rehabilitation centers may ask, are they really free?
While many of today’s drug rehabilitation centers are not free, individuals who lack the funds to pay, but require substance abuse treatment can still find drug rehabilitation centers that offer free services and resources.
According to the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ration, many treatment providers have recognized that paying for treatment can be a burden for some of their clients. To help defray the costs of treatment, some facilities offer no charge and/or a sliding fee scale based on income and other factors.
What Treatment Services Are Offered By Free Drug Rehabilitation Centers?
Treatment for substance abuse can vary from one free drug rehabilitation center to the next. Depending on the needs of an individual, there can be numerous treatment options that can be offered to help them overcome their addiction. Some of the services that may be offered by free drug rehabilitation centers can include:
- Inpatient Substance Abuse Treatment: For individuals that may have a severe drug addiction, an inpatient treatment center can be the best choice for them. There are free drug rehabilitation centers that help individuals that cannot afford to pay for inpatient care. Cost may be covered through special programs offered by the center itself or community agencies.
- Outpatient Treatment for Drug Abuse: Addicts with less severe addictions, but that still require an effective form of treatment can get free treatment for their addiction. This can include medications they may need to start their treatment, such as the medications given to opiate addicted individuals, and other forms of treatment. Treatment can be specific to one drug, like heroin for instance.
- Group Meetings and 12-Step Programs: There are free drug rehabilitation centers that are similar to Narcotics Anonymous that offer many effective treatment services and resources to help addicted individuals join a recovery program at no cost. From counseling, to group sessions, medication, job assistance, family issues, and other important areas that need addressing.
- Community Based Programs: Churches, as well as local area hospitals may also be able to help individuals find the treatment they need at no cost to them. Many of them receive funds from companies in the area, or from members of their church. These funds can be used to develop programs that reach out to drug addicted individual that wish to seek treatment, but could not afford it.
There are many free drug rehabilitation centers to help addicts recover. From faith-based to government funded drug rehab programs. There are also scholarships that people can apply for -to help cover the cost of treatment.
